Code, § 148 (b) & (c)) WebThe Uniform Peace Officers’ Disciplinary Act (50 ILCS 725/) no longer requires a sworn affidavit in order to file a complaint against a police officer. However, if a collective bargaining agreement currently requires legal documentation by a complaint filer, that requirement remains in effect until a new contract term begins. gb 11555 https://highland-holiday-cottage.com
